Four Late-Breaking 'Hot Topics' Announced for 2009 AALS Annual Meeting (PR Newswire via Yahoo! News)
The Association of American Law Schools (AALS) has announced four programs devoted to late-breaking legal issues. These "hot topics" programs will take place Thursday and Friday, January 8-9, 2009 in San Diego.
